2018年7月2日

Django-forms校验

摘要: 首先我们定义一个校验类 class UserForm(forms.Form): name=forms.CharField(min_length=4)#最小长度为4 email=forms.EmailField()#邮箱格式 def reg(request): #调用验证,因为在类中我们没有写tel字段的规则,所以Django会无视这个字段. form=UserFo... 阅读全文

posted @ 2018-07-02 16:55 信奉上帝的小和尚 阅读(150) 评论(0) 推荐(0) 编辑

Django-ajax上传文件(request数据都可以在,request.body中找到)

摘要: 先编写一个ajax $.(".btn").click(function(){ #先创建一个FormData,用来存放Form表单数据 var formdata=new FormData() formdata.append("user",$("#usre").val());#往formdata中添加数据 formdata.append("avatar",$(... 阅读全文

posted @ 2018-07-02 14:14 信奉上帝的小和尚 阅读(304) 评论(0) 推荐(0) 编辑

Django-Ajax传递json数据

摘要: 写Ajax代码 $.ajax({ url:'', type:'POST', contentType:'application/json', data:JSON.stringify({ a:1, b:2 }) }) 在Django中接收 #如果contentType写成application/json那么在reques... 阅读全文

posted @ 2018-07-02 13:55 信奉上帝的小和尚 阅读(183) 评论(0) 推荐(0) 编辑

form表单文件上传

摘要: 创建一个form表单 #上传文件的时候,enctype属性改成multipart/form-data 服务器接收 #服务器接收的时候,文件被放在request.FILES中 def file_put(request): if request.method=='POST': file_obj=request.FILES.get('ava... 阅读全文

posted @ 2018-07-02 13:03 信奉上帝的小和尚 阅读(232) 评论(0) 推荐(0) 编辑

导航